Wet cat food contains higher moisture content, which aids in hydration and can be beneficial for cats with urinary tract issues. Moreover, it provides a balanced mix of proteins and fats that support muscle growth and energy. On the contrary, dry cat food offers convenience and dental benefits. The crunchiness of the kibble can help remove plaque and tartar, promoting good oral health. Additionally, dry food tends to have a longer shelf life, making it a cost-effective option for pet owners. 3.
